Company: City Group – Cover Van & Open Truck Driver
Application deadline: 19 December 2025
Number of vacancies: 13
WHAT THE EMPLOYER EXPECTS
1. Core duties
• Deliver goods exactly as written on the Delivery Order and meet the promised delivery time.
• Obey all traffic regulations and follow City Group’s internal safety and conduct policies.
• Keep an up‑to‑date vehicle log‑book that records mileage, fuel, trips and any incidents.
• Perform a pre‑trip vehicle inspection using the company checklist – check brakes, lights, tyres, oil level, cargo securing devices, etc.
• Clean the vehicle inside and out at the end of each working day.
2. Minimum qualifications
• Age between 24 and 45 years.
• Educational background: JSC / JDC / 8‑pass.
• Valid medium‑ and heavy‑vehicle driving licence (Class “C” or higher as applicable in Bangladesh).
• At least three (3) years of driving experience, preferably in the FMCG manufacturing sector.
• Proven record of safe operation of commercial vans or open trucks.
3. Desired personal attributes
• Good knowledge of Bangladeshi traffic laws and company safety rules.
• Ability to follow written instructions and checklists precisely.
• Strong sense of punctuality and reliability.
• Physical stamina for loading/unloading and daily vehicle cleaning.
HOW TO PREPARE YOUR APPLICATION
Documentation checklist
- Updated CV (max two pages) focusing on: driving licence details, years of experience, types of vehicles driven, FMCG delivery experience, safety record, and any driver‑related certifications.
- Clear photocopy of your valid medium‑ and heavy‑vehicle licence (both front and back).
- Copy of your JSC / JDC / 8‑pass certificate.
- Professional reference letters (preferably from previous employers in logistics or FMCG).
- Any driver‑safety training certificates (e.g., defensive driving, cargo securing).
Cover letter tips
- State the position you are applying for – “Cover Van & Open Truck Driver”.
- Mention your total years of experience and specific experience in FMCG deliveries.
- Highlight a concrete example of how you met tight delivery deadlines while maintaining safety.
- Confirm you meet the age and licence requirements.
- End with a brief statement of your willingness to work at any location in Bangladesh and your expectation of a yearly salary review and festival bonuses.
Resume formatting
- Use a clean, simple layout (no tables, no markdown).
- Sections: Personal Details, Driving Licence, Education, Professional Experience, Skills, Certifications, References.
- List experience in reverse chronological order.
- For each job, include: company name, dates, vehicle types driven, average daily trips, safety record (e.g., “0 accidents for 2 years”).
INTERVIEW PREPARATION
1. Know the company – Research City Group’s core business areas, especially its FMCG products. Understand the importance of timely distribution for perishable goods.
2. Vehicle inspection practice – Review a typical pre‑trip checklist. Be prepared to walk the interviewer through how you check brakes, lights, tyre pressure, cargo tie‑down, and fuel level.
3. Log‑book knowledge – Familiarize yourself with standard driver log formats (date, start/end time, mileage, fuel, cargo details). Be ready to show a sample entry.
4. Safety scenarios – Think of at least two real‑life situations where you handled road emergencies or cargo issues safely. Emphasize your decision‑making and adherence to traffic law.
5. Physical task readiness – Expect a brief demonstration of vehicle cleaning or cargo securing. Dress in neat, modest attire suitable for a driver’s role.
6. Questions to ask – Prepare queries about daily routes, typical cargo weight, company safety training programs, and the schedule for salary review and festival bonuses.
